The Challenge

Healthcare and institutional facilities operate around the clock, often with life-safety systems and vulnerable occupants that leave no margin for disruption. Energy and infrastructure decisions must account for redundancy, continuity of care, and regulatory requirements that other sectors don’t carry. Objective engineering analysis helps these facilities reduce costs and plan upgrades without compromising reliability.
